Traditional
Zoroastrianism: A
comprehensive homepage of scores of articles on the present anti-reform and
pro-conservative position of the closed community of the Traditionalist Parsi
�race-purists� of India. The following points on the main page speak for
themselves:
�These
are the tenets of the Mazdayasni Zarathushtri religion:
(1)
All our Scriptures are sacred, including the Gathas, Yashts, and the
Vendidad.
(2) All our fire-temples and
rituals of the Yasna are sacred and are necessary for the religion.
(3) Dakhma-nashini is the only
method of corpse-destruction for a Zarathushtri � dead body in the
stone-enclosed Dakhma, by the flesh-eating bird or the rays of the Sun.
(4) Marrying, Zarathushtri man or woman, to a Zarathushtri only is commanded in
our religion � to preserve the spiritual strength of the Aryan Mazdayasni
religion, and the ethnic identity of the Zarathushtri Aryans.
(5) As such, there was no
�conversion.�
(6) The observance of the Laws of the Vendidad is an important pillar of the
Zarathushtri religion. This includes the concept of menstrual seclusion �the
dreaded impure state of the corpse �[and] strong moral injunctions against the
acts of homosexuality and prostitution.
(7) Faith, and Hope in the coming
of the Saoshyant (Saviour) �.
(8) � when the Saoshyant comes
�. the World will be made perfect once again, as it was before the onslaught
of the evil one.�
